Phoenixville Animal Hospital, with Dr. Thomson Carl DVM, provides a broad spectrum of veterinary services, encompassing preventative care, diagnostics, and treatment for a variety of conditions. Their goal is to offer comprehensive care to ensure the health and longevity of your beloved pets.
Wellness and Preventative Care: This forms the foundation of their services, including thorough annual physical examinations, tailored vaccination protocols (e.g., Rabies, Distemper, Parvovirus, Leptospirosis, Bordetella for dogs; Feline Distemper, Rabies, Feline Leukemia for cats), routine deworming, and parasite prevention (heartworm, fleas, ticks). They emphasize proactive care to maintain optimal health and prevent serious illnesses.
Diagnostic Services: The hospital is equipped with in-house diagnostic capabilities to provide timely and accurate assessments. This typically includes digital radiography (X-rays) for examining bones and internal organs, and a full-service in-house laboratory for blood work (CBC, chemistry panels), urinalysis, and fecal analysis. These tools aid in quickly diagnosing various medical conditions.
Surgery: They offer a range of surgical procedures, from routine spays and neuters to more complex soft tissue surgeries. Patient safety is prioritized with pre-surgical screenings, individualized anesthetic protocols, continuous monitoring during procedures (ECG, oxygen saturation, temperature), and comprehensive pain management strategies for recovery.
Dental Care: Comprehensive dental services are available, recognizing the importance of oral health for overall well-being. This includes professional dental cleanings (scaling, polishing) under anesthesia, dental extractions, and guidance on at-home dental care to prevent periodontal disease.
Puppy and Kitten Care: Specialized wellness plans for young pets, focusing on initial examinations, vaccination series, deworming, nutritional guidance, and discussions about spaying/neutering and behavioral development.
Senior Pet Care: Tailored wellness programs for aging pets, including comprehensive physical exams, specialized blood screenings, and management of age-related conditions like arthritis, organ dysfunction, and cognitive decline.
Emergency and Urgent Care: While they handle urgent and emergency cases during their regular business hours, they also provide guidance for after-hours emergencies, directing clients to specialized 24/7 emergency veterinary hospitals when needed.
Pain Management: Utilizing various methods, including medication, and potentially therapeutic laser, to effectively manage acute and chronic pain in pets, improving their quality of life.
Behavioral Counseling: Offering advice and resources for common behavioral issues in pets, helping owners address challenges and foster a stronger bond with their animals.
Nutritional Counseling: Providing expert guidance on appropriate diets for pets of all life stages and those with specific health conditions, recommending therapeutic diets when necessary.
